dicom charset converter; import from js

# coding: us-ascii | |
module DCM_CharSet | |
class InvalidCharSet < RuntimeError | |
end | |
# https://github.com/cornerstonejs/dicomParser/issues/146 | |
module_function | |
def parse_charset(dcm_00080005) | |
charset = dcm_00080005 | |
ary = charset ? charset.strip.split('\\').map {|x| x.strip.upcase} : [] | |
return ['ISO_IR 6'] if ary.empty? | |
ary[0] = 'ISO 2022 IR 6' if ary[0].empty? | |
ary.each do |x| | |
raise(InvalidCharSet.new(x)) unless CharactorSet.include?(x) | |
end | |
ary | |
end | |
class Context | |
def initialize(dcm_00080005) | |
@charset_names = DCM_CharSet::parse_charset(dcm_00080005) | |
ary = @charset_names.map {CharactorSet[_1]} | |
if ary.size == 1 && ary.first[:extension].nil? | |
@wo_extensions = true | |
@encoding = ary.first[:encoding] | |
else | |
@default_encoding = ary.first | |
@wo_extensions = false | |
@allow_encoding = {} | |
ary.each do |x| | |
x[:elements].each do |y| | |
@allow_encoding[y.escape_sequence] = y | |
end | |
end | |
seg = @allow_encoding.keys.map{Regexp.escape(_1)} + ['[\000-\032\034-\177]+', '[\200-\377]+'] | |
@reg = Regexp.new(seg.join('|'), nil, 'N') | |
end | |
end | |
attr_reader :allow_encoding | |
def without_extensions? | |
@wo_extensions | |
end | |
def scan(str) | |
return [str] if without_extensions? | |
str.scan(@reg) | |
end | |
def convert(str) | |
return convert_wo_extensions(str) if without_extensions? | |
element = {} | |
@default_encoding[:elements].each do |x| | |
element[x.code_element] = x | |
end | |
result = [] | |
scan(str).each do |seg| | |
if seg[0] == "\e" | |
e = @allow_encoding[seg] | |
element[e.code_element] = e | |
elsif seg.bytes.first < 0x80 | |
e = element['G0'] | |
result << e.encode(seg) | |
else | |
e = element['G1'] | |
result << e.encode(seg) | |
end | |
end | |
result | |
end | |
def convert_wo_extensions(str) | |
[str.force_encoding(@encoding)] | |
end | |
end | |
end | |
module DCM_CharSet | |
class Element | |
def initialize(code_element, escape_sequence, encoding, bytes_per_code_point) | |
@code_element = code_element | |
@escape_sequence = escape_sequence.pack('C*') | |
@encoding = encoding | |
@bytes_per_code_point = bytes_per_code_point | |
end | |
attr_reader :escape_sequence, :encoding, :code_element | |
def method_missing(name, *arg) | |
return false if name.end_with?('?') | |
super | |
end | |
def encode(str) | |
str.force_encoding(@encoding) | |
end | |
end | |
module E_dummy_encoding | |
def encode(str) | |
(@escape_sequence + str).force_encoding(@encoding) | |
end | |
end | |
module E_isJISX0212 | |
def is_JISX0212? | |
true | |
end | |
end | |
AsciiElement = Element.new('G0', [0x1B, 0x28, 0x42], 'ascii', 1) | |
def AsciiElement.ascii? | |
true | |
end | |
CharactorSet = { | |
# single-byte w/o extensions | |
"ISO_IR 6" => { | |
:encoding => 'ascii'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 100' => { | |
:encoding => 'windows-1252'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 101' => { | |
:encoding => 'iso-8859-2'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 109' => { | |
:encoding =>'iso-8859-3'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 110' => { | |
:encoding => 'iso-8859-4'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 144' => { | |
:encoding => 'iso-8859-5'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 127' => { | |
:encoding => 'iso-8859-6'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 126' => { | |
:encoding => 'iso-8859-7' |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 138' => { | |
:encoding => 'iso-8859-8' | |
}, | |
# Latin alphabet No. 5 | |
'ISO_IR 148' => { | |
:encoding => 'windows-1254' # FIXME | |
}, | |
# FIXME | |
'ISO_IR 13' => { | |
:encoding => 'shift-jis' #FIXME | |
}, | |
'ISO_IR 166' => { | |
:encoding => 'tis-620' | |
}, | |
# single-byte with extensions | |
'ISO 2022 IR 6' =>{ |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[AsciiElement]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 100'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x41], 'ISO_8859_1',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 101'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x42], 'iso-8859-2',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 109'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x43], 'iso-8859-3',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 110'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x44], 'iso-8859-4',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 144'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x4C], 'iso-8859-5',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 127'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x47], 'iso-8859-6',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 126'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x46], 'iso-8859-7',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 138'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x48], 'iso-8859-8',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 148'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x4D], 'iso-8859-9',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
# Japanese | |
'ISO 2022 IR 13'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
Element.new('G0', [0x1B, 0x28, 0x4A], 'cp50221', 1), |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x49], 'cp50221',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 166'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
AsciiElement, |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x2D, 0x54], 'tis-620', 1) | |
] | |
}, | |
# Multi-byte with extensions | |
'ISO 2022 IR 87'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:multi_byte =>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
Element.new('G0', [0x1B, 0x24, 0x42], | |
'iso-2022-jp', 2).extend(E_dummy_encoding)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 159'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:multi_byte =>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
Element.new('G0', [0x1B, 0x24, 0x28, 0x44], | |
'ISO_2022_JP_2', 2).extend(E_dummy_encoding)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 149'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:multi_byte =>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x24, 0x29, 0x43], 'euc-kr', 2) | |
] | |
}, | |
'ISO 2022 IR 58' => { | |
:extension => true, | |
:multi_byte => true, | |
:elements => [ | |
Element.new('G1', [0x1B, 0x24, 0x29, 0x41], 'gb18030', 2) | |
] | |
}, | |
# Multi-byte without extensions | |
'ISO_IR 192' => { | |
:encoding =>'utf-8', | |
:multi_byte => true | |
}, | |
'GB18030' => { | |
:encoding => 'GB18030', | |
:multi_byte => true | |
}, | |
'GBK' => { | |
:encoding => 'gbk', | |
:multi_byte => true | |
} | |
} | |
end |
